Form sections (What sections does Form BRP Replacement Application have?)
#Personal Details
Applicant identity.
- Full name and date of birth
- Nationality and passport details
- Current UK address
BRP Details
Original BRP information.
- Original BRP number (if known)
- Visa type and expiry date
Loss/Theft Details
Circumstances of the BRP loss or theft.
- Date and location of loss/theft
- Police report reference number (if stolen)
- Whether reported on GOV.UK

Common misconceptions (What misconceptions surround Form BRP Replacement Application?)
#- Filing this form does not guarantee approval of the underlying case
- Filing does not authorize immediate employment
- Filing BRP Replacement Application extends your authorized stay — A replacement document reflects your existing authorized period. It does not extend your stay or change your status.
- You can renew by mail regardless of how old your previous document is — Eligibility for renewal depends on specific criteria including when the document was issued and whether it is damaged or lost.

Scenarios
#A visa holder's BRP is stolen. They report to police, file a report on GOV.UK, and apply for a replacement online.
New BRP issued within 2 weeks after biometrics appointment.
You must report the theft and get a crime reference number before applying for a replacement.
A visa holder loses their BRP while travelling abroad and cannot re-enter the UK without it.
They must apply for a replacement BRP visa at the nearest visa application centre before returning to the UK.
If your BRP is lost outside the UK, you need a replacement BRP visa (valid for single entry) to return.
